Title :
Time-frequency analysis of systolic murmurs

Abstract :
Many pathological conditions produce systolic murmurs which may or may not be audible during auscultation. The significance of murmurs during auscultation generally alert the examiner for further investigations such as Doppler test, ultrasonic imaging or even cardiac catheterisation. This approach, however has not proved efficient. An alterative approach is to acquire heart sound data directly into computer memory using various suitable interface circuits. The systolic period can be isolated and time-frequency analysis can be applied. Analysis show some interesting results which may, or may not, be related to the severity of aortic stenosis
